Precision Engineering: The Manufacturing Process of a Wire Dog Crate

The production of a high-quality wire dog crate is a meticulous multi-stage process that combines material science with advanced manufacturing techniques to ensure structural integrity and longevity. It typically begins with the selection of high-grade steel wire, often low-carbon steel, which offers an optimal balance of strength and ductility. The initial phase involves wire drawing, where steel rods are pulled through a series of dies to achieve the precise diameter and gauge required for different parts of the crate—thicker gauges for the frame and thinner ones for the mesh panels. This process ensures consistent wire thickness, critical for uniform strength and aesthetics. Following wire drawing, the wires are cut to precise lengths using automated machinery, minimizing material waste and ensuring dimensional accuracy. The next crucial stage is welding, predominantly resistance spot welding, where individual wires are fused together at their intersections to form the robust mesh panels. This welding method is preferred for its speed, efficiency, and ability to create strong, clean joints without the need for additional filler material, ensuring that each joint contributes to the overall structural rigidity of the kennel wire. Post-welding, the panels undergo a bending process using specialized CNC (Computer Numerical Control) bending machines. These machines are programmed to create the specific folds and shapes required for the crate's design, including hinges, latches, and collapsible sections, ensuring precise angles and repeatable accuracy for mass production.

After the structural components of the wire dog cage are formed, they undergo rigorous surface treatment to enhance their durability and aesthetic appeal. The most common treatments include electro-galvanizing, hot-dip galvanizing, or powder coating, each offering distinct advantages in corrosion resistance and finish. Electro-galvanizing provides a smooth, uniform zinc coating for moderate corrosion protection, while hot-dip galvanizing immerses the entire assembled crate into molten zinc, creating a thicker, highly durable, and more robust anti-corrosion layer ideal for outdoor or high-humidity environments. Powder coating, applied electrostatically and then cured under heat, offers a wide range of colors and a tough, chip-resistant finish that is both aesthetically pleasing and highly protective against rust and abrasion. This process also ensures the material's integrity remains uncompromised, extending the product's lifespan significantly, often exceeding a decade even with consistent use. Quality control is paramount throughout the entire manufacturing flow. Each stage, from raw material inspection to finished product assembly, adheres to stringent standards such as ISO 9001 for quality management and often ANSI (American National Standards Institute) guidelines for product safety and performance. This includes visual inspections for weld integrity, dimensional checks, coating thickness measurements, and functional testing of latches and hinges. Technical Specifications and Performance Metrics for Wire Dog Crates

Understanding the technical parameters of a wire dog crate is crucial for selecting the appropriate model for specific animal needs and operational environments. Key specifications include the wire gauge, which determines the thickness and strength of the individual wire strands; a lower gauge number indicates a thicker, stronger wire. For instance, a crate made with 9-gauge steel wire for the frame and 12-gauge for the mesh offers superior durability compared to one utilizing thinner wires, making it ideal for larger, more powerful breeds or for high-traffic commercial settings. Mesh spacing is another critical dimension, impacting both ventilation and safety; optimal spacing prevents paws from getting caught while allowing ample airflow. Dimensions (Length x Width x Height) are paramount for ensuring adequate space for the dog to stand, turn around, and lie down comfortably. The coating type, as discussed, dictates the crate's resistance to corrosion, with powder-coated and galvanized options being the industry standards for longevity and ease of cleaning. Functional features such as the number and type of doors (single, double, or triple access), the locking mechanism (slide-bolt, spring-loaded latch), and whether the crate is collapsible for portability are also vital technical considerations that influence usability and versatility. Typical Wire Dog Crate Specifications

Parameter Typical Range/Value Impact on Performance
Wire Gauge (Frame) 9-11 Gauge (approx. 3.6-3.0 mm) Higher strength, increased durability for large/energetic dogs.
Wire Gauge (Mesh) 10-12 Gauge (approx. 2.5-2.0 mm) Adequate strength for containment, good ventilation.
Mesh Spacing 1.5" x 4" to 2" x 6" (approx. 3.8 x 10 cm to 5 x 15 cm) Prevents escapes/injuries, ensures airflow. Specifics vary by size.
Coating Type Electro-galvanized, Hot-dip galvanized, Powder Coated Corrosion resistance, aesthetics, ease of cleaning. Hot-dip offers superior protection.
Door Configuration Single, Double, Triple Access Versatility in placement, ease of access for pet and cleaning.
Foldability/Collapsibility Yes/No Crucial for portability and compact storage.

Application Scenarios and Strategic Advantages of Advanced Wire Crates

The versatility and inherent advantages of modern wire dog crates make them indispensable tools across a spectrum of applications within the animal care sector. In professional veterinary clinics, these crates serve as secure, hygienic recovery spaces for post-operative animals or temporary holding areas for diagnostic procedures, offering superior ventilation and easy sterilization compared to solid carriers. Animal shelters and rescue organizations rely on durable wire puppy crates for housing newly arrived animals, providing a safe, visible, and comfortable temporary home that aids in stress reduction and facilitates easier monitoring of animal health and behavior. For professional dog breeders, these crates are fundamental for managing litters, assisting in house-training young puppies, and providing a designated, secure den for mother dogs. The open design of a metal crate for dogs allows for optimal air circulation, which is crucial for preventing heat stress, especially during transport or in warmer climates, while also enabling clear visual inspection of the animal without disturbance. Furthermore, the robust construction ensures longevity even with continuous use, providing a cost-effective solution for facilities with high animal turnover. The inherent simplicity of the wire structure also makes them relatively lightweight and easy to relocate within a facility, enhancing operational flexibility.

Beyond traditional uses, the strategic advantages of a well-engineered kennel wire system extend to specialized applications, including professional dog training, where crates are integral to teaching proper house manners, impulse control, and providing a safe, quiet retreat for dogs during breaks. The open visibility of a wire dog cage allows trainers to observe subtle canine behaviors, facilitating more effective training interventions. In the context of animal transport, whether by air, ground, or sea, crates must meet stringent safety and comfort regulations; the robust construction and secure locking mechanisms of high-quality wire crates make them a preferred choice for ensuring animal welfare during transit. For commercial pet boarding facilities, the ease of cleaning and sanitization offered by powder-coated or galvanized wire dog crates is a significant operational advantage, preventing the spread of pathogens and maintaining a high standard of hygiene across multiple enclosures. Their modular design often allows for stacking or combination into larger kennel setups, maximizing space efficiency in professional environments.
